Easy to set up... difficult thereafter.

Well, following my last review.
Waited a month to go back on line to set up tenant details/contact numbers/boiler details/gas safety due dates for three properties. One property is due by 7th Jan but earliest available date was 13th Jan!
Not to worry I thought as your repair offered for me to contact them by phone and they would update the details. So, assuming they could override a computer it wouldn’t be a problem.
After a very frustrating 22 minute phone call I was told I had to give 28 days notice so 13th Jan was earliest.
Had this been explained at the outset I could easily have done the sums and identified the initial wait to input details Plus 28 days notice period would mean I could never have achieved the 7th Jan deadline.
I moved to yourrepair from 24/7 and Homeserve due to poor service.... I think I’ve made a mistake.
